Transaction d63c17e931245bc178a4850efa905283aeb1520ae6ea8e60791e8c9900c8ebb4

2 Input
2 Outputs
  • d63c17e931245bc178a4850efa905283aeb1520ae6ea8e60791e8c9900c8ebb4:0
  • value  1500000000
    address  3Cvx2jEuquNXm2SaTiwSnBAXzQEhQSEuQD
  • d63c17e931245bc178a4850efa905283aeb1520ae6ea8e60791e8c9900c8ebb4:1
  • value  4120094033
    address  3BMEXtWFxTBg7R6nuPvTp4Ln4wd6LhxGV9